About Gradation
I love watching anime, and reading manga, usually romance, slice of life (one of my faves since it's really relaxing to watch usually), psychological, and comedy. Why else would I even be on this site?
When it comes to music. I prefer Japanese music overall. Mostly because they have their own unique sounds, comparing to the US's music.
I can draw very well for someone who has never taken drawing lessons, or look at tutorials.
My game selections are usually one with good story. I don't really care much for the gameplay unless it's an online game.
